Charm (Japanese:チャームの杖Charm Staff) is astaff that has never made an official appearance in any game in theFire Emblem series—it is present in the code ofFire Emblem: Genealogy of the Holy War in an unfinished state, and isunused. The Charm staff has incomplete programming, its unique availability routine allows the staff to be selected if any allies are within range, but the remaining code is a copy ofRestore. As a result, selecting the staff without any target in range having a status effect will freeze the game. What it was actually intended to do is unknown.
